Sunteți pe pagina 1din 1

arbore partial de cost minim.

toate nodurile sunt conectate


per total costul de conectare este minim.

2-3 = 5
1-5 = 10
4-5 = 10
1-3 = 30
1-2 = 50
3-4 = 50
1-4 = 100

matricea de adiacenta = A
Vectorul S => S[i] este 0 daca nodul i nu apartine arborelui construit si 1 daca
apartine
Vectorul T => contine pentru fiecare nod care se adauga nodul parinte t[i]=nodul
parine al lui i
Vectorul P contine pt fiecare nod p[i] valoare muchiei catre parinte

nod inceput = 3
S[0,0,1,0,0]

alegere muchie 1
cea mai mica muchie care are un nod in arbore si celalalt in afara lui
2-3=5
S[0,1,1,0,0]

alegere muchie 2
1-3=30
S[1,1,1,0,0]
nr nod= 1,2,3,4,5

alegere muchie 3
1-5=10
S[1,1,1,0,1]
nr nod= 1,2,3,4,5

alegere muchie 4
4-5=10
S[1,1,1,1,1]
nr nod= 1,2,3,4,5

T[ , , ,5,1]
1,2,3,4,5

P[ , , ,10, ]
1,2,3,4,5

S-ar putea să vă placă și